郑   旭, 1982年生,博士、教授、博导、河南农业大学作物基因组解析与分子育种中心副主任
联系方式:zhengxu@henau.edu.cn
现从事专业:作物遗传育种
主要研究领域:作物遗传育种
主要研究方向:小麦光温信号转导与氮高效;针对蛋白折叠(神经退行性)疾病的特种小麦产品开发;针对代谢疾病的特种小麦开发

教育背景及工作经历
2017/7-至今       教授           河南农业大学农学院
2013/3-2018/3     博士后         麻省理工Whitehead研究所
2008/9-2012/7     理学博士       中国农业科学院作物科学研究所
2005/9-2008/6     农学硕士       四川农业大学
2000/9-2004/6      管理学学士     四川农业大学
